The Specification Trap: How India's Mid-Range Market Became a Numbers Game

India's smartphone evolution tells a story of specification inflation. When Xiaomi disrupted the market in 2014 with the Redmi 1S (₹6,999 for a then-unheard-of 1.6GHz quad-core processor), it set in motion a specification arms race that continues today. Fast forward to 2024, and the mid-range segment (₹30,000-₹50,000) has become a battleground where brands compete primarily through:

  • Camera megapixels: From 12MP in 2018 to 108MP+ in 2024 (Samsung Galaxy M55)
  • Refresh rates: 60Hz was standard in 2019; 120Hz+ is now expected (Realme 12 Pro+)
  • Fast charging: 18W in 2020 to 100W+ in 2024 (OnePlus Nord CE 4)
  • RAM: 4GB average in 2018 to 8-12GB standard in 2024

Result:

According to 91mobiles' 2024 pricing analysis, 87% of smartphones in this segment now offer at least 90% identical core specifications, with differentiation coming primarily through marginal camera improvements or software skins.

This specification homogeneity has created what industry analysts call "the mid-range paradox": consumers face analysis paralysis when choosing between near-identical devices, while brands struggle with razor-thin margins (average 8-12% in this segment, per CyberMedia Research). Design as Differentiation: The Nothing Phone 4a Pro's Calculated Risk

The Glyph Interface: Beyond Aesthetic Novelty

The Phone 4a Pro's signature Glyph Matrix represents more than just visual distinctiveness—it's a deliberate attempt to create what design theorists call "affective engagement." Unlike traditional notification LEDs or always-on displays, the Glyph system creates:

Three-Layered Utility Analysis

  1. Primary Functionality: Visual notifications (50% larger than Phone 3) with customizable patterns for different apps. User testing in Bangalore and Delhi showed 37% faster recognition of notification types compared to standard LED indicators.
  2. Secondary Utility: Timer and progress indicators visible from across rooms (tested effective up to 5 meters in bright sunlight—critical for outdoor-heavy markets like Northeast India).
  3. Tertiary Engagement: The "Rhythm" feature that pulses lights to music, creating what Nothing's design lead called "a personal light show." Focus groups in Mumbai showed this feature particularly resonated with Gen Z users (18-24 age group).

Cost Implications: The Glyph Matrix adds approximately $18-22 to production costs (IHS Markit estimate), representing 4-5% of the total BOM—significant in a segment where most competitors allocate that budget to camera sensors or charging circuits.

The Transparency Aesthetic: Psychological Impact on Perceived Value

Nothing's signature transparent design isn't merely stylistic—it taps into what behavioral economists call "the visibility premium." Research from the Indian Institute of Management Ahmedabad (2023) found that:

  • 63% of urban Indian consumers associate visible internal components with "higher quality engineering"
  • Transparency in design creates a perceived 18-22% higher value perception compared to opaque designs with identical specifications
  • This effect is particularly pronounced in tier-2 cities (like Jaipur, Lucknow) where consumers often equate "visible technology" with "future-proof" devices

However, this design approach carries regional risks. In price-sensitive markets like Bihar or Odisha, where functional durability often trumps aesthetic considerations, the transparent back could be perceived as "delicate" or "less protective" despite using the same Gorilla Glass as competitors.

Industry Implications: Could This Spark a Design Renaissance?

The Ripple Effect on Competitors

Nothing's design-first approach arrives at a critical juncture for the Indian smartphone market:

1. Market Saturation: Smartphone penetration in urban India reached 76% in 2023 (ICCUA report), with replacement cycles extending to 28-30 months. Brands need new differentiation strategies.

2. Marginal Innovation Fatigue: 62% of consumers in a 2024 CyberMedia survey expressed indifference to incremental camera or performance upgrades, suggesting diminishing returns on specification investments.

3. Premiumization Trend: The ₹30k-₹50k segment grew 22% YoY in 2023 (IDC), with consumers showing willingness to pay more for "meaningful differentiation."

4. Sustainability Pressures: With 82% of Indian consumers now considering e-waste in purchase decisions (Deloitte 2024), durable, long-lasting designs gain appeal.

Early indicators suggest competitors are watching closely:

  • Oppo's Find X8 series (expected Q1 2025) is rumored to feature an "interactive light panel" system
  • Vivo has filed patents for "dynamic rear displays" that could serve similar notification functions
  • Even Samsung's Galaxy S25 Ultra is expected to incorporate more "visible technology" elements in its design

The Supply Chain Challenge: Design Innovation at Scale

Nothing's biggest hurdle may not be consumer acceptance but manufacturing execution. The Glyph Matrix requires:

  1. Precision LED Assembly: Current yield rates for the matrix sit at ~87% (industry sources), below the 92-95% typical for standard smartphone components
  2. Specialized Supply Chains: The translucent PCB material is sourced from just two suppliers globally, creating potential bottleneck risks
  3. After-Sales Complexity: Repair costs for Glyph-related issues are estimated at 30-40% higher than standard rear panel repairs

For India-specific production (the device will be assembled at Flex's Chennai plant), these challenges are compounded by:

  • Limited local expertise in advanced LED integration
  • Higher defect rates in initial production runs (estimated 12-15% vs. 7-9% for standard designs)
  • Potential 8-12% price premium to maintain margins, testing Indian consumers' willingness to pay for design
